en.Wedoany.com Reported - On August 6, Omineca Mining and Metals of Canada announced results from the 2025 winter drilling program at the Wingdam gold exploration project, reporting the discovery of a rock-hosted gold mineralization zone. Hole WD25-41 intersected 1.07 meters grading 4.84 g/t gold at depths of 158.98 to 160.05 meters underground; Hole WD25-42 intersected 2 meters grading 1.25 g/t gold at depths of 345 to 347 meters.
These results come from six NQ-size diamond drill holes totaling 3,091.9 meters, from which 1,978 core samples and 179 quality control samples were collected. The two main mineralized intercepts are located approximately 500 meters west of the underground placer gold operation and at elevations below the existing underground workings, with the higher-grade mineralization distributed near amygdaloidal basalt and quartz-calcite veins, accompanied by minor pyrite.Omineca Mining and Metals
This drilling campaign followed up on the 2024 exploration results, tracing mineralization at depth and along strike. Previously, Hole WD24-37 intersected 15.1 meters grading 0.227 g/t gold, including 2 meters grading 0.87 g/t gold. Hole WD25-41 continued testing along the dip of this mineralized zone, yielding the highest-grade rock-hosted gold drilling result to date at the Wingdam project; Hole WD25-42 tested a magnetic anomaly near the Eureka thrust fault.
The Wingdam project holds approximately 613 square kilometers of mineral claims and over 15 kilometers of placer gold claims, with underground paleochannel placer gold recovery operations advancing in parallel with rock-hosted gold exploration. In 2012, the project recovered 173.4 ounces of placer gold from a bulk sample taken from a 2.4-meter-wide, 2.4-meter-high, and 23.5-meter-long crosscut. Omineca's next phase will focus on infill exploration around the newly discovered mineralized zone and the Eureka thrust fault; the true thickness of the mineralization and resource scale have not yet been determined.
